Python视角下的ASP安全调试全攻略

在Python环境下进行ASP安全调试,需要理解ASP本身是微软的服务器端技术,而Python则更多用于后端开发。两者在语法和运行环境上有较大差异,因此直接调试ASP代码可能并不常见。

如果确实需要在Python环境中处理ASP相关问题,可以考虑将ASP代码转换为Python脚本,或者通过调用外部程序的方式执行ASP代码。例如,使用subprocess模块调用命令行工具来运行ASP文件。

安全调试的关键在于识别潜在漏洞,如SQL注入、跨站脚本(XSS)等。在Python中,可以利用静态代码分析工具如Bandit或Pylint来检测这些问题,同时结合动态测试工具如Burp Suite进行实际测试。

对于ASP中的敏感信息,如数据库连接字符串,应避免硬编码在代码中。在Python中,可以通过环境变量或配置文件来管理这些信息,并确保配置文件不在版本控制中提交。

使用日志记录可以帮助追踪问题,但需注意不要在日志中暴露敏感数据。Python的logging模块可以灵活配置日志级别和输出方式,便于调试和监控。

AI绘图结果,仅供参考

最终,保持对最新安全威胁的了解,并定期更新依赖库和框架,是保障应用安全的重要措施。

dawei

【声明】:永州站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复